Edwardian Inlaid Mahogany Bedroom Chair with Cane Seat C.1900

1900 - 1920
Description

A charming Edwardian mahogany bedroom or occasional chair dating to around 1900, beautifully crafted with elegant proportions and refined decorative detail.

The shaped back features an attractive pierced and carved splat with delicate lattice work, floral carving and inlaid stringing, all framed by graceful swept uprights. The generously proportioned seat retains its original hand-woven cane panel, providing both comfort and period authenticity.

Edwardian furniture, produced between 1901 and 1910, is characterised by lighter proportions, refined classical lines, and delicate timber marquetry or stringing compared to heavier Victorian predecessors.

These chairs frequently feature mahogany or satinwood frames paired with woven cane seats, fine boxwood stringing, and turned or tapered legs.

Authentic pieces exhibit precise hand-cut satinwood or boxwood stringing, traditional hand-woven cane panels, balanced proportions, and natural surface patination consistent with age.

An Edwardian side chair functions as functional occasional seating alongside a contemporary dressing table, within a quiet reading corner, or positioned in a hallway entrance.

Dust the timber framework regularly with a soft cloth, apply natural beeswax sparingly to maintain the original finish, and keep cane seating away from direct heat sources to prevent drying or splitting.
